Un nouvel ASIC pour faire face à la demande de connexions des applications cloud natives
2 min read
L’économie numérique a donné naissance aux applications « cloud natives reposant sur des containers, des microservices et l’usage du cloud, » la conception de ces applications, définit une approche d’infrastructure totalement différente de celle des applications traditionnelles. Elle multiplie les composants adressables et génère ainsi un besoin grandissant de connexions. La technologie d’ASIC Cloud Scale, développée par Cisco pour les commutateurs Nexus 9000, augmente les possibilités des connexions au sein des infrastructures.
Les applications cloud natives nécessitent une nouvelle approche des infrastructures. L’usage grandissant des mobiles depuis 2007 a accru le besoin de développement agile pour les applications de l’économie numérique. La multitude des utilisateurs et la nécessité de s’adapter rapidement et fréquemment à un environnement concurrentiel très dynamique ont conduit à l’émergence d’applications dites cloud natives. Pour permettre une intégration et un développement continu, ces applications sont découpées en éléments indépendants et autonomes appelées des microservices. L’application peut ainsi évoluer de manière extrêmement modulaire tout en maintenant un service continu. Les barrières entre production et développement sont supprimées et laissent la place à des méthodes DevOps. De part leur nature et leurs exigences ces nouvelles applications ne peuvent plus se satisfaire d’infrastructures monolithiques rigides. Elles vont faire appel à des infrastructures granulaires qui de plus en plus souvent seront pilotées avec du code par l’application elle-même (Infrastructure as a code). Le design de ces applications sera basé généralement sur des containers et des microservices. Cette conception des applications cloud natives a des implications profondes dans le trafic des datacenters.
Les applications cloud natives augmentent les besoins de connexions. Les serveurs étant désagrégés en services de composant, chaque processus devient un endpoint et accroit de ce fait considérablement le nombre de endpoints adressables. Même sur un petit nombre de racks les serveurs vont créer une forte demande de connexions bien plus importante que celle qui avait été constatée lors de la virtualisation des serveurs physiques. Pour répondre à ces contraintes Cisco a produit une nouvelle génération d’ASIC de technologie “Cloud Scale”. La nouvelle génération de commutateurs Nexus est conçue avec cette technologie Cloud Scale. Cela inclut la nouvelle série Nexus 9200 et la nouvelle génération Nexus 9300EX. La commutation peut grâce à la technologie Cloud Scale s’adapter à l’échelle du cloud avec une densité de endpoints multipliée par 7.
Pour des informations plus détaillées je vous renvoie à ce livre blanc technique qui compare le design de l’ASIC CloudScale à d’autres design de « silicon merchant »
A lire également : Why Network Silicon Innovation Is Critical to Next-Generation Datacenters